Octillion Achieves Solar-Powered Manufacturing at EV Battery System Facility in India
California -based Octillion is committed to maximum sustainability across its EV battery system lifecycle.Pune, India factory manufactures next-gen battery systems for electric vehicles of all types for the Indian automotive market.- New solar panel installation brings Octillion's
Pune facility's solar capacity to 545MWh of annual energy production—and 100% carbon neutral.
